Renting a car can be a convenient and necessary part of traveling, whether for business, vacation, or a road trip. However, the costs associated with car rentals can quickly add up, especially when you factor in additional fees, insurance, and fuel charges. Finding the best deals can seem like a daunting task, but with the right strategies, you can significantly reduce the cost of renting a car and maximize your savings. This guide will walk you through actionable steps to find the best deals for saving money on car rental services.
One of the most effective ways to save money on a car rental is by booking early. Car rental prices can fluctuate depending on demand, and booking in advance gives you access to better prices. However, booking too early can backfire. Prices for rentals tend to drop closer to the date of pick-up, as rental companies may offer discounts to fill their fleets.
Price comparison websites and search engines are essential tools when it comes to finding the best car rental deals. Websites like Kayak, Expedia, and Rentalcars.com aggregate prices from various rental agencies, allowing you to compare rates in one place.
These websites often offer discounted prices by partnering with car rental agencies, and some even provide access to exclusive deals that you wouldn't find on rental agency websites directly.

Airports are convenient locations to pick up rental cars, but they also come with additional costs. Rental agencies at airports often charge extra fees for the convenience of their location, including airport concession fees and surcharges. Renting a car from a location off-airport can help you avoid these additional costs.
Many car rental agencies offer price matching policies. If you find a better rate for the same car rental, they may match the price or even provide additional discounts. To take advantage of this, you'll need to gather proof of the lower price (such as a screenshot or link) and contact the car rental company.
Renting a car for a longer period of time may reduce the daily rental rate. Rental agencies often offer discounts for extended rentals, and the per-day cost can drop significantly as the duration of the rental increases.
The type of car you choose can significantly affect the price of your rental. Luxury cars, SUVs, and convertibles are typically much more expensive than standard economy or compact cars. Unless you specifically need a larger vehicle, opt for a smaller, more economical car to save money.
Many credit cards offer additional benefits when you use them to pay for a car rental. These benefits may include coverage for rental car insurance, which can save you the cost of purchasing insurance from the rental agency. Some cards also offer cashback or rewards points for travel-related expenses.
Car rental companies typically offer various types of insurance coverage, including collision damage waiver (CDW), theft protection, and personal accident insurance. While insurance is important, you may already be covered through your own auto insurance policy or credit card. Paying for additional insurance can significantly increase the total cost of your rental.
Many rental agencies charge a premium for refueling the car if you return it with less than a full tank. This charge is often much higher than what you would pay at a gas station. To avoid this surcharge, make sure to fill up the tank right before returning the car.
Before driving off, carefully inspect the car for any pre-existing damage. Take photos or video documentation to ensure you won't be held liable for damages you didn't cause when you return the car. Also, make sure the rental company provides you with an accurate record of the car's condition.
While well-known companies like Hertz, Avis, and Enterprise are popular choices for car rentals, local rental agencies can sometimes offer more competitive pricing. They may also be more flexible with rental terms or offer personalized customer service. Research local agencies and compare their rates to the big chains.
